Termite Inspection Checklist: What to Look For
When undertaking a complete termite assessment , it’s crucial to check several zones for evidence of infestation . Start by inspecting the outside of your home , paying close attention to wooden features like decks and garages . Look for dirt tunnels – these are tell-tale signs of subterranean termites. Also, closely investigate the base for small holes or cracks . Don’t neglect to check around plumbing points and utility lines. Inside, check for rippling paint, soft wood when tapped , and frass which resemble tiny pellets . A professional termite expert can detect these problems and provide a detailed assessment .
Protecting Your Property from Underground Termites: Pro Tips
Preventing a costly subterranean termite infestation requires a preventative approach. Experts recommend several essential steps to reduce the possibility. Begin by removing sources of dampness around your perimeter, as termites are drawn to water . Frequently inspect your home's exterior for evidence of termite activity , such as mud channels on walls . Explore having a professional termite inspection done yearly . Besides, make sure that wood that abuts the ground is treated . Lastly , fill any openings in your base to deter termite access .
